AI Trends 2024: Computer Vision with Naila Murray - #665
Naila Murray, Director of AI Research at Meta, discusses the cutting-edge landscape of computer vision. They explore advancements like controllable AI generation, multimodal models, and tools such as Segment Anything for intuitive image segmentation. Naila dives into the possibilities of ControlNet and DINOv2, emphasizing their roles in object recognition and complex scenarios. Looking ahead, she shares insights on opportunities in self-supervised learning and generative models, forecasting exciting innovations for 2024 in AI.

The First Episode: Google DeepMind's Sir Demis Hassabis
Sir Demis Hassabis, Co-founder and CEO of Google DeepMind, shares his bold vision that AI could potentially cure all diseases and achieve general human-like intelligence in a decade. Joined by Neil Lawrence, a leading AI academic, and Naila Murray from Meta, they delve into the nuances of artificial general intelligence versus traditional AI. The conversation also tackles the economic factors shaping AI advancements and the ethical responsibilities tech companies bear in this rapidly evolving landscape.
